In 2023, Blackhawk, SD had a population of 2.81k people with a median age of 43.6 and a median household income of $69,934.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Blackhawk, SD declined from 2,930 to 2,805, a −4.27% decrease and its median household income grew from $68,718 to $69,934, a 1.77%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Blackhawk, SD are White (Non-Hispanic) (76.6%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(8.66%), Two+ (Hispanic) (4.85%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(2.96%), and Asian (Non-Hispanic) (2.21%).
None of the households in Blackhawk, SD re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
98.4% of the residents in Blackhawk, SD are U.S. citizens.
In 2023, the median property value in Blackhawk, SD was $243,700, and the homeownership rate was 96%.
Most people in Blackhawk, SD dr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 23.7 minutes. The average car ownership in Blackhawk, SD was 2 cars per household.
